Output 615661426dfba8dd85a08def777abf24ccf7df72da1bd2db9832c113cba9fd55:15

value
768451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b6618186c9d58e3d60bf56d5f43098717d0543 OP_EQUALVERIFY OP_CHECKSIG
address
1NacxKSHpkeGT5vVprDKufeXZ95qAZK5HJ
transaction
615661426dfba8dd85a08def777abf24ccf7df72da1bd2db9832c113cba9fd55
spent
true